In the Muscle Shoals area, installation costs typically range from $3 to $12 per square foot, heavily dependent on material choice. Labor for basic laminate may be on the lower end, while materials like hardwood or intricate tile patterns increase the price. Key local factors include the age of your home (subfloor condition can vary in older neighborhoods) and the high humidity of our Tennessee River Valley climate, which may necessitate specific moisture barriers or adhesives, adding to material costs.
Muscle Shoals experiences high humidity, especially in summer, and occasional temperature swings. This makes dimensional stability a top priority. Engineered hardwood or luxury vinyl plank (LVP) are excellent, stable choices for most homes, whereas solid hardwood can be prone to expansion/contraction. For basements or ground-level rooms, moisture-resistant options like tile or LVP are strongly recommended over materials susceptible to moisture damage, like solid hardwood or carpet padding.
Late fall and early spring often provide the ideal installation windows in Muscle Shoals, with milder temperatures and moderate humidity. Mid-summer's extreme heat and humidity can affect adhesive curing times and cause materials to acclimate unpredictably. Winter is generally fine, but scheduling around major holidays can be easier. A reputable local installer will know to let materials acclimate inside your home for 48-72 hours before installation, regardless of season.
Always verify the contractor is licensed and insured to work in Alabama. Ask for local references in the Shoals area and view examples of their completed work. A trustworthy installer will conduct a thorough in-home assessment, discussing subfloor conditions common in our region and providing a detailed, written estimate. Be wary of quotes given without seeing the job site, as unexpected subfloor repairs are common in older Tri-Cities homes.
For a straightforward flooring replacement in an existing single-family home, a permit is usually not required by the City of Muscle Shoals or Colbert County. However, if the project involves altering the home's structure, electrical work, or is part of a larger renovation in a commercial space, a permit may be necessary. Your licensed installer should be familiar with local building codes and can advise you on any necessary permits for your specific project.
